Acne is one of the most common skin problems affecting people worldwide and a general misconception is that acne affects only teenagers, but many are surprised to learn that adults also suffer from this same inconvenience. More than 90 percent of people will experience acne in the lives, and even though it is agonized over, it normally does appear during the teen years, but most will outgrow it.
Acne and oily skin cannot be blamed primarily on the naturally occurring oil we produce, called sebum; however it does contribute. Make up, atmospheric impurities and hormonal changes all contribute to the formation of acne. Acne may be treated.
Lots of sufferers look to a dermatologist if they need help to treat acne with a prescribed routine, medication or more aggressive acne treatment. Those suffering from acne must remember not to scratch or pick at any pimple outbreaks, on the surface or underneath the skin, as any bacteria under the nails can cause further infection making the outbreak worse than before.
So wherever possible, it is advisable to keep the hands, especially fingernails away from any acne spots.
